St. John's Demi-Bastion, located in the heart of Victoria's Citadel on Gozo, Malta, is a historical landmark characterized by its robust walls and strategic positioning. Built by the Knights of St. John in the 16th century, it served as a crucial defensive structure, offering panoramic views of the surrounding landscape. Today, it stands as a testament to Malta's rich military history and architectural prowess.

Getting There

  • Walking

    From within the Gozo Citadel, head towards the central courtyard. Follow signs directing you to St. John's Demi-Bastion, situated on the upper level. As you walk, you'll pass various historical sites. Continue until you reach the stairs leading up to the Demi-Bastion, which offers stunning views.

  • Public Transport

    Arriving at Victoria Bus Terminal, the main transport hub of Gozo, walk towards the Citadel. The Citadel is approximately a 10-minute walk from the bus station. Follow the signs uphill towards the Citadel entrance. Once inside the Citadel, follow the walking directions to St. John's Demi-Bastion. A one-way bus ticket costs €2 during the day and €3 at night.

  • Taxi

    From anywhere in Gozo, take a taxi to the Citadel in Victoria. Upon arrival at the Citadel entrance, follow the walking directions to St. John's Demi-Bastion. A taxi ride from Mġarr ferry port to Victoria typically costs around €15. Taxi services like eCabs and Uber are available.

St. John's Demi-Bastion is a significant historical site nestled within the Citadel of Victoria, the capital city of Gozo, Malta. This imposing bastion, with its heavy walls and strategic design, was erected in the 16th century by the Knights of St. John, playing a vital role in the island's defense system. As you explore the bastion, you'll be treated to breathtaking panoramic views of Victoria and the Gozitan landscape, including the distant Mediterranean Sea. The intricate stonework and craftsmanship offer a glimpse into the past, showcasing the architectural skills of the era. The Citadel itself is a treasure trove of history, featuring cobbled streets, ancient buildings, and well-preserved fortifications. Nearby attractions include the Cathedral of the Assumption, St. George's Basilica, and the Old Prison.
